VMOD Analysts earn between $71,600 - $136,885. Individual starting salary within this range may depend on geography, experience, expertise, and education/training.
This position requires office presence of a minimum of 5 days per week and is only located at customer's site in Omaha, Nebraska. No relocation is offered.
Candidates need a Bachelor’s degree in a related field, 10+ years of experience in information security analysis, hands-on experience with Forescout Comply to Connect (C2C), and at least one certification such as GFACT, GISF, Cloud+, GCED, PenTest+, Security+, or GSEC. TS/SCI clearance is required (can start with TS).
Benefits include Medical/Dental/Vision coverage and 401(k). Additional amazing perks and rewards come with working at AT&T.
Strong candidates have desired qualifications like ITIL v4 certification, extensive DoD network experience, advanced Nessus knowledge, CSSP operations experience, strong analytical skills, DoD policy familiarity, and excellent communication abilities.

AT&T provides telecommunications services, including wireless communications, broadband internet, and digital television, primarily in the United States. Its 5G network offers faster data speeds and more reliable connections, although availability can vary. The company caters to both individual consumers and businesses, offering various subscription plans that include options for unlimited data and bundled services that combine internet, TV, and phone. AT&T generates revenue mainly through subscription fees, device sales, and its streaming service, DIRECTV STREAM, which adds to its diverse offerings. In a competitive market, AT&T distinguishes itself with its extensive service range and strong brand presence.
